Differences What are the advantages of each
| |||||||
More l2 cache | 1 MB | vs | 0.5 MB | 2x more l2 cache; more data can be stored in the l2 cache for quick access later | |||
---|---|---|---|---|---|---|---|
Much higher GPU clock speed | 650 MHz | vs | 300 MHz | Around 2.2x higher GPU clock speed | |||
Much better performance per dollar | 1.66 pt/$ | vs | 0.57 pt/$ | Around 3x better performance per dollar | |||
More l3 cache | 6 MB | vs | 3 MB | 2x more l3 cache; more data can be stored in the l3 cache for quick access later | |||
Better turbo clock speed | 1,100 MHz | vs | 1,000 MHz | 10% better turbo clock speed | |||
Significantly better performance per watt | 13.97 pt/W | vs | 10.6 pt/W | More than 30% better performance per watt | |||
More cores | 4 | vs | 2 | Twice as many cores; run more applications at once | |||
More threads | 8 | vs | 4 | Twice as many threads | |||
Better PassMark score | 5,546 | vs | 3,984 | Around 40% better PassMark score | |||
| |||||||
Much newer manufacturing process | 14 nm | vs | 32 nm | A newer manufacturing process allows for a more powerful, yet cooler running processor | |||
Higher clock speed | 2.3 GHz | vs | 2 GHz | Around 15% higher clock speed | |||
Significantly lower typical power consumption | 12.19W | vs | 36.56W | 3x lower typical power consumption | |||
More number of displays supported | 3 | vs | 2 | 1 more number of displays supported | |||
Newer | Jul, 2015 | vs | Jan, 2011 | Release date over 4 years later | |||
Better PassMark (Single core) score | 1,500 | vs | 1,315 | Around 15% better PassMark (Single core) score | |||
Significantly lower annual home energy cost | 3.61 $/year | vs | 10.84 $/year | 3x lower annual home energy cost | |||
Significantly lower annual commercial energy cost | 13.14 $/year | vs | 39.42 $/year | 3x lower annual commercial energy cost | |||
Better overclocked clock speed (Water) | 2.8 GHz | vs | 2 GHz | Around 40% better overclocked clock speed (Water) |
